Barnstaple to Bishop Auckland by train

A train trip from Barnstaple to Bishop Auckland takes about 9hrs 52 mins on average, covering roughly 267 miles (429 kilometres). With around 9 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£64.10,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Barnstaple to Bishop Auckland start from as little as £64.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Barnstaple to Bishop Auckland start from £148.60 one way, or £256.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Barnstaple to Bishop Auckland are available for £255.40 one way, or £510.70 return

Facilities and Services at Barnstaple Station

Barnstaple Station is equipped with a host of fac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 17:50 on weekdays and Saturday, and from 09:20 to 16:40 on Sundays, ensuring you have ample time to purchase or collect your tickets via accessible machines which are equipped with induction loops. For online ticket purchasers, collection is straightforward at the station machines.

For those needing assistance, staff are on hand at designated times across the week, ready to provide help from conveniently located help points. Accessibility is a key feature at Barnstaple, with step-free access and ramps available, ensuring smooth transitions around the station for all passengers.

Toilets and Waiting Areas

Facilities are on hand to make your wait and journey more convenient. This includes available toilets on Platform 1, though it is important to note they are not accessible for disabled passengers. Waiting rooms are accessible during ticket office hours and offer seating areas for a relaxing pause before departure.

Car Parking and Cycling Facilities

APCOA operates the station car park with 116 spaces available, including six accessible spaces. Charges are competitive with options for daily and longer-term stays. For cycling enthusiasts, there are 12 bike storage spaces with additional facilities for hiring bikes, making Barnstaple a cycle-friendly station that aligns with the adventurous spirit of the region.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Although modest in size, Bishop Auckland Station is equipped with essential facilities to aid your travel. The ticket office is open during standard hours from Monday to Saturday, ensuring passengers can purchase or collect tickets with ease. There's also a ticket machine available for a swift and easy transaction, including ticket collection for online purchases. For those using smartcards, the station supports issuing but not validating these cards.

Accessibility at Bishop Auckland Station is commendable, providing step-free access across the station. It's classified as a Category A station, ensuring all passengers can move freely, including onto the platforms. However, amenities such as accessible toilets or waiting rooms are not provided.
